Understanding Emergency Tooth Extraction

An emergency tooth extraction is a dental procedure performed when a tooth is causing severe pain and cannot be saved through other restorative treatments. This might be due to advanced decay, severe trauma, extensive infection, or impacted wisdom teeth causing acute discomfort. The goal of an emergency extraction is to alleviate pain, prevent the spread of infection, and safeguard the patient’s overall oral and general health.

Why Might an Emergency Extraction Be Necessary

Several scenarios can necessitate an urgent dental extraction:

  • Severe tooth decay that has compromised the tooth’s structure beyond repair.
  • A fractured or broken tooth that is sharp or causing significant pain.
  • An acute dental infection (abscess) that has developed rapidly.
  • Severe pain from an impacted tooth, such as a wisdom tooth, that is causing swelling and discomfort.
  • Trauma to the mouth resulting in a dislodged or irrevocably damaged tooth.

The Extraction Process

When you seek emergency tooth removal in Cathedral City, you can expect a streamlined and compassionate approach. Local dental professionals are equipped to handle these urgent situations with skill and efficiency. The process typically involves:

  • Immediate Assessment: A dentist will first assess the affected tooth and surrounding area, often using X-rays to determine the extent of the problem.
  • Pain Management: Local anesthesia is administered to ensure the procedure is as comfortable as possible. For anxious patients or extensive procedures, sedation options may also be discussed.
  • Extraction: Depending on the tooth’s condition, the dentist will use specialized instruments to gently loosen and remove the tooth. Simple extractions involve lifting the tooth out whole, while surgical extractions may require small incisions in the gum or bone removal.
  • Post-Procedure Care: After the extraction, the dentist will provide detailed instructions on how to manage pain, reduce swelling, and care for the extraction site to promote healing. This often includes guidance on diet, hygiene, and medication.

What are the common methods used for an emergency tooth extraction?

Emergency tooth extractions typically employ local anesthesia to numb the area, ensuring patient comfort. Dentists use specialized dental instruments like elevators and forceps to loosen and remove the tooth. For more complex cases, such as impacted wisdom teeth or teeth that have fractured at the root, surgical extraction techniques might be necessary, which may involve making small incisions in the gum or removing small pieces of bone. Your dentist will choose the most appropriate method based on your specific condition.

Can I get my tooth pulled at a general dentist in Cathedral City, or do I need a specialist?

Many general dentists in Cathedral City are well-equipped to perform routine and even some complex emergency tooth extractions. They have the necessary training and equipment to handle a variety of dental emergencies. For highly complex surgical extractions, a dentist might refer you to an oral surgeon, but for most urgent situations, a skilled general dentist is often the first point of contact and can provide the necessary relief.

What Emergency Tooth Extraction Looks Like

The area is anesthetized; simple extractions use an elevator and forceps to luxate and remove the tooth; surgical extractions (impacted wisdom teeth, fractured roots) require a flap and often sectioning the tooth into pieces; bone grafting at the socket is offered to preserve ridge volume for future implant placement

Is Emergency Tooth Extraction something I can manage without a dentist?

Never attempt self-extraction — infection risk and damage to adjacent teeth and bone are serious complications; even over-the-counter dental temporary filling material is only appropriate for replacing a lost filling until a dental appointment

Dental Access in Riverside County — What the Federal Data Shows

U.S. Census County Business Patterns counted 936 dental offices operating in Riverside County in 2022, employing 6,545 people — about 2,596 residents per office, better-supplied than the typical U.S. county (national median 3,466). For urgent care that supply is an advantage: with more practices per resident, the odds of finding a same-day or next-morning opening — including practices that reserve daily emergency slots — are meaningfully better here. Sources: U.S. Census Bureau, County Business Patterns 2022 (NAICS 621210, Offices of Dentists); population from ACS 5-Year Estimates 2022.
